How to connect Bluetooth headphones to Apple Watch

You can use your Apple Watch to listen to music, podcasts and other audio files stored on the watch when your iPhone isn’t nearby. In this article, we tell you how to connect Bluetooth headphones to Apple watch. Before you can do that, however, you’ll need to pair your watch with a Bluetooth headset or headset.

It’s easy to connect Bluetooth headphones to your Apple Watch to listen to music, podcasts, or other audio files you’ve stored on the watch.


To connect a Bluetooth device, launch the Settings app on your Apple Watch and go to the Bluetooth page.

Once you pair Bluetooth headphones with your Apple Watch, they will pair automatically when you turn it on in the future.

You can use AirPods (which sync with your Apple Watch) or any standard Bluetooth headset.

How to connect Bluetooth headphones to Apple Watch

Put your headphones or earphones in pairing mode. The exact process will vary depending on the model you have, but in general, all you have to do is press and hold the power button for six seconds until the status light starts flashing.

Refer to your headset’s user manual for details.

On your Apple Watch, press the digital crown and launch the Settings app.

Click on “Bluetooth“.

In the list of devices on the Bluetooth page, tap Headphones when they appear.

If you don’t see them, make sure your headphones are still in pairing mode and make sure Bluetooth is turned on at the bottom of the Apple Watch screen (press the button on the right if necessary).

The headphones should connect automatically and you’ll be ready to listen to audio from your Apple Watch.
